Joe Bonamassa - Hammersmith Apollo

A beautiful day to take in the sounds and sights of the capital on an early Spring day. Enough of all that and back to the business in hand. That business being Joe Bonamassa 'The Guitar Event of the Year' 4 consecutive shows at the Hammersmith Apollo. I suspected that there would be a lot of songs from his latest album '"Different Shades of Blue" as well as some from the Muddy Wolf at Red Rocks release expected shortly. Tonight he is surrounded by a very tight 8 piece band including a horn section, he and his band lock in seamlessly in perfect harmony. The set started with a Jimi Hendrix cover 'Hey Baby' (New Rising Sun). If there’s downside to tonight’s show it’s simply that for all the great playing, pristine arrangements, and jammed out spark, it’s light on memorable songs. There are some songs that the fans always expect to hear from Joe Bonamassa, so it’s no surprise that at the end of the set “Sloe gin” and “Ballad of John Henry” make an appearance to end the show. Plenty of cheering ensured that the band came back out to do one final song – “All aboard” with special guest Bernie Marsden before the night was sadly over.
